We're looking for a

Senior Specialist, University Relations

who will support in the design, implementation, and execution of the University Relations Strategy for our Fortune 500 Company. We are seeking an individual who encourages critical thinking, fosters strong relationships with internal and external stakeholders, drives process improvements in hiring, and directly contributes to the organization's diverse talent strategy. As a Senior Specialist, you will collaborate with business units, Textron Enterprise Schools, Talent Analytics, and Textron's DIB Committee to design and execute a comprehensive school engagement, recruiting strategy, and internship program that enhances brand awareness and helps achieve our talent objectives. Responsibilities: Develop and manage a university recruiting digital sourcing strategy, ensuring usage of the platform, and monitoring ROI. In collaboration with the University Relations Manager and Diversity Inclusion Belonging (DIB) Committee, develop and implement an enterprise University Relations diversity recruiting strategy - determine HBCU partnerships, cohorts, and other applicable diversity events to support our internship and entry-level talent pipelines. Liasing with assigned external stakeholders and partners to deliver a best-in-class candidate experience: Lead on-campus teams and function as the operations lead for assigned Textron Enterprise Universities, includes HBCU Partners. Lead National Diversity Conference recruiting workstream, ensure proper staffing, branding, trainings, etc. leading up to enterprise events. Cultivate strong relationships with business units, councils, and Enterprise Team champions. Create and manage an Enterprise representative pipeline for assigned schools and national diversity conferences. Tracking recruiting metrics to assess the return on investment from selected schools and conferences and ensuring a data driven approach to enhance future event strategies. Drive conversion of US interns through oversight of US Enterprise Internship Program Ensure administration of key processes including but not limited to include intern debit card process, communications, national intern day, matching, intern offers, etc. Partner with Talent Analytics on automation opportunities, enterprise metrics, and self-service tools for business unit teams. Partner with University Relations Manager to enhance Textron UR Brand through external vendor partnerships, asset management including digital and on campus inventory, and the Student Ambassador Program. Benchmark against other companies to remain competitive and attract top talent in the recruiting space. Remains current on D&I trends, best practices and program development and introduce approaches in alignment with the strategic plan, mission, vision, and values. Additional talent acquisition projects as assigned. Mentor and develop UR Associates through the assignment of projects. Play an active role in onboarding and training University Relations team members. Handle additional duties, special projects, and future career development opportunities as assigned. Travel approximately 25%, with heavier travel during September and October. Safeguard and maintain the confidentiality of employee personnel records, including personal and compensation information. Education/Experience: Bachelor's degree required in Business, Human Resources, Marketing, or a related field. Minimum 4 years of experience in University Relations, DEI Recruiting, Talent Acquisition, or other relevant experience. Skills/Competencies: Strong research and analytical skills; ability to present findings to management. Strong influencing and consulting skills. Possess strong planning skills effectively identify and resolve complex problems. Project management skills: can anticipate potential roadblocks, navigate conflict and mitigate risk. Excellent verbal and written communication skills, capable of effectively engaging with all levels of management. Aptitude for building rapport and cultivating strong working relationships.
